Errol SpenceErrol Spence Jr. absolutely destroyed Phil Lo Greco in the co-feature of Porter-Broner on PBC on NBC at the MGM Grand in Las Vegas. Greco was a last minute replacement for Roberto Garcia who missed weight for the 2nd time in 3 months.

 

The first round was a dominant one for Spence, although it was nearly as brutal. Spence was moving well, but he made it a point to be offensive. He picked his shots and made them count.

 

Spence really stepped it up in the 2nd round as he battered Greco to the body and head. These shots were brutal and sapped Greco’s energy with every landed blow. Even the shots that grazed Greco were hard to watch. Spence continued to press and left Greco wobbly towards the end of the round.

 

There was very little offense from Greco after the 1st round, but he was still coming forward even when he was being punished.

 

In the 3rd and final round, the southpaw Spence landed a right hook that sent his opponent to the canvas. It was clear that Greco was damaged goods and he wouldn’t last much longer. Spence continued the assault after Greco made it to his feet. He was wobbled badly twice more before referee Robert Byrd stepped in and saved Greco from further punishment.

 

Spence advances to 17-0 with 14 of those wins coming by stoppage. Hopefully, he steps up even further in his next outing.
